OUR PROJECTS :: FEDERAL COMMUNICATIONS COMMISSION - AAS

The Automated Auction System (AAS), developed by the Federal Communications Commission and Computech, facilitates the auctioning of electromagnetic spectrum licenses to a diverse community of bidders. From individuals to the nation's largest telecommunications firms, AAS allows bid participants to skillfully compete for one of the Nation's scarcest and most valuable resources.

Antenna image

The Challenge Recognizing that the processes of hearings, lotteries, and reshuffling of licenses between telecommunication companies proved unwieldy and unfair to the American public, Congress in 1993 directed the FCC to assign electromagnetic spectrum through competitive auctions. Through auctions, the FCC allowed spectrum to be publicly acquired in a fair and accessible manner while simultaneously generating revenue for the Treasury.

Pull Out QuoteImmediately after receiving Congressional authority, the FCC retained Computech to lead the design and development of the first automated auction solution, and we have continuously refined, enhanced, and maintained the FCC's auction systems. To keep up with the rapid growth and evolution of the telecommunications industry, Computech has faced a number of challenges:

  • Internet accessibility became a requirement for the bidder community. Accordingly, Computech reengineered AAS to allow bidders to participate in auctions from their own work space.
  • Combinatorial bidding emerged as a new goal for AAS. Essentially, bidders wanted more expressive ways to bid and meet changing business needs and increasing demand for spectrum.

Pull Out QuoteConsequently, Computech built an innovative new system based on combinational theory, allowing bidders to tailor bids to their specific business plans. This revolutionary system allowed the FCC to hold the nation's first combinational spectrum auction in 2005.

Looking to the future, the FCC and Computech anticipate a requirement for spectrum exchanges, auctions where bidders may buy and sell. Therefore, Computech works off of the latest theories in exchanges to build simulation tools and explore various design alternatives for the FCC's consideration.

Using the AAS, the FCC has:

  • Conducted 3,568 rounds of bidding
  • Auctioned 55,457 licenses
  • Returned gross revenues of approximately $50 billion to the U.S. Treasury
  • Handled 456 bidders in Auction 37, and 15,514 licenses in Auction 40
  • Won, in 1995, the Hammer Award for Re-inventing Government
  • Received, in 1998, the International Sybase User Group Award for Best Application of the year.

As of June, 2005, AAS has been used to sell more than 55,000 spectrum licenses, or over $50 billion in winning bids. Foreign markets benefit from AAS as well; in fact, the Government of Mexico has collected more than $1 billion in bids so far.
